Astronomy Ireland to hold comet-watch events tonight

07/01/2005 - 10:12:23
Astronomy Ireland is holding a number of events across the country tonight for people interested in seeing a bright comet in the southern skies.

Machholz, a young comet with two distinctive tails, will be visible for the rest of this month, but Astronomy Ireland said the best time to see it was over the coming week.

Astronomer David Moore said the comet should be visible high up in the southern sky and would look like a fuzzy star or a small piece of cloud.
